The Importance of Ultra-Dry Solvents and Hydrocarbons
Many chemical reactions and formulations are highly sensitive to the presence of even trace amounts of water. In the petrochemical industry, for instance, drying hydrocarbon streams like LPG (liquefied petroleum gas), butane, and propane is essential. Water can cause phase separation, corrosion, and can freeze in low-temperature processes. Similarly, solvents used in pharmaceuticals, electronics, and specialty chemicals often require very low moisture content to ensure purity and prevent unwanted side reactions. For these applications, standard drying agents may not suffice, necessitating the performance of advanced molecular sieves like the 13X grade.
Why 13X Molecular Sieves are Ideal for Industrial Drying
The efficacy of 13X molecular sieves in drying applications stems from their unique characteristics:
- High Water Adsorption Capacity: 13X sieves possess a very high affinity and capacity for water molecules, allowing them to achieve very low dew points in treated streams. This makes them perfect for ultra-drying requirements.
- Large Pore Size (10Å): While their primary strength is water removal, the 10 Angstrom pore size also allows them to adsorb other polar molecules and contaminants simultaneously, offering a dual benefit of purification and drying.
- Excellent Regeneration Capability: Like other molecular sieves, 13X can be effectively regenerated by heating under a dry gas stream. This allows for multiple adsorption-desorption cycles, providing a long service life and making them a cost-effective choice for businesses looking to buy durable adsorbents.
